Облакаааа… белокрылые лошадки… или Openstack swift UBUNTU selectel

apt-get install libxml2-dev pkg-config curl libcurl-dev libcurl4-openssl-dev libfuse-dev git
mkdir /usr/src/cloudfuse
cd /usr/src/cloudfuse
git clone https://github.com/redbo/cloudfuse.git
./configure
make
make install

Создаем файл конфигурации
touch /root/.cloudfuse
nano /root/.cloudfuse
username=user
api_key=password
use_snet=false
authurl=https://auth.selcdn.ru
Все эти параметры можно также указать в командной строке при монтировании.

cloudfuse /mnt/storage
# df -h /mnt/storage
Filesystem 1K-blocks Used Available Use% Mounted on

cloudfuse 8,0T 0 8,0T 0% /mnt/storage

правим /etc/fstab
cloudfuse /mnt/storage fuse defaults,gid=110,umask=007,allow_other 0 0

Облакаааа… белокрылые лошадки… или Openstack swift UBUNTU selectel: 1 комментарий

  1. Evengard

    ./configure;make;make install? Ужас… Думал я этого больше никогда не увижу)
    Впрочем, раньше wheezy видимо вариантов нет. А вот начиная с wheezy можно в sources.list добавить
    deb-src http://mentors.debian.net/debian/ unstable main contrib non-free
    создать папочку, вбить
    apt-get install debuild; apt-get source cloudfuse;cd cloudfuse*;debuild;cd ..
    И получить вменяемый пакет. dpkg -i cloudfuse*.deb

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*

Time limit is exhausted. Please reload the CAPTCHA.

Этот сайт использует Akismet для борьбы со спамом. Узнайте, как обрабатываются ваши данные комментариев.